Police: Reports for Oct. 9

NEW CASTLE — SHENANGO TOWNSHIP

•Retail theft. Police charged Patricia Favorite, 64, of 1247 Old State Road with retail theft after she was accused of taking three cans of beer from Giant Eagle on New Butler Road. The arrest was made Thursday, the second time Favorite was charged with taking beer from the store last week. She was arraigned by District Judge David Rishel on the two counts and placed in the Lawrence County jail in lieu of a $5,000 bond.

•Public drunkenness. Police were called to the intersection of Routes 422 and 388 at 11:40 p.m. Saturday for a report of a man lying in the road. Officers said they found Mark Anthony Quear, 23, of North Crawford Avenue lying along Route 388 north. He was arrested for public drunkenness.
